    Battery Protection: The Danfoss compressor requires over 10.8 Volts (12 Volt System) or 23.0 Volts (24V System) to operate. If the voltage drops below this the fridge will stop operating.

  • Page 4 Instruction Manual SETTING THE TEMPERATURE: • Press SET once and then the display will flash then press the buttons to adjust the • temperature. Press the button to increase and the button to decrease the temperature. To lock in the target temperature press SET three times. The display board will display the current temperature inside the unit after the target temperature is set.

    Instruction Manual 5. Cleaning and maintenance • Clean the appliance inside and out with a damp cloth every week. If it is dirty, use sodium bicarbonate dissolved in lukewarm water to clean the unit. • Never use abrasive products, detergents or soap. After washing, rinse with clean water and dry carefully.
